Key Considerations Before Buying
- Waterproofing matters: A truly waterproof trimmer (IPX7 or higher) allows for wet shaving with foam or gel and easy rinsing under the tap. Check if the Ufree's seals hold up over time, as some users report reduced effectiveness after months of use.
- Battery and charging: USB-C is a modern convenience, but verify the battery life claim (often 60-90 minutes) against your usage. Fast charging is a bonus, but a quick charge of 5 minutes for a full shave is a practical need.
- Blade quality and attachments: The included attachments (like the 1mm comb) determine versatility. Look for sharp, durable blades (often titanium or stainless steel) and a variety of guards to achieve different beard lengths without pulling or snagging.

Common Issues
Common problems in this category include blades dulling quickly, motors losing power, and waterproofing failing after a few months. Users also report inconsistent battery life and attachments that break or don't fit securely. These issues are more prevalent in lower-priced trimmers, so scrutinize reviews for long-term reliability.
Quality Indicators
Quality indicators include a warranty (often 1-2 years), the use of known blade materials (like Japanese stainless steel), and a consistent motor speed. Also, look for certifications like IPX7 for waterproofing and CE/RoHS for safety. A higher price doesn't always guarantee quality, but extremely low prices often signal compromises.

Tips for Reading Reviews
When reading reviews for trimmers, focus on longevity mentions (e.g., 'after 6 months'), battery degradation, and any issues with waterproofing. Also, check for reviews with photos or videos, as they often show real usage. Sort by 'Most Recent' to get a sense of current quality, as manufacturing may change over time.
